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Die Data Integration Runtime-Befehlszeile (DIRCTL) ist ein . NET-basiertes Befehlszeilenschnittstellentool (CLI), das die Verwaltung der Datenintegrationslaufzeit in Kubernetes-Clustern automatisiert. Es vereinfacht komplexe Kubernetes-Vorgänge mit einfachen Befehlen und stellt eine sichere Kommunikation mit Microsoft Purview für die Registrierung und Tokenlebenszyklusverwaltung sicher.
Um Ihre selbstgehostete Microsoft Purview Kubernetes-Datenintegrationslaufzeit lokal zu verwalten, benötigen Sie das DIRCTL-Befehlszeilentool. Sie können dieses Tool während des Erstellungsprozesses der Datenintegration Runtime herunterladen. Weitere Informationen finden Sie in den nachstehenden Setupanweisungen für Windows und Linux Betriebssysteme.
Windows-Setup für DIRCTL CLI
- Laden Sie das Kubectl CLI-Tool herunter, und installieren Sie es.
- Platzieren Sie die generierte kube-Konfigurationsdatei im benutzerspezifischen Ordner gemäß diesem Pfad:
C:/Users/<user-folder>/.kube/. Kopieren Sie die Datei, und nennen Sie sie config.Hinweis
Diese Konfigurationsdatei ist für die DIRCTL-Authentifizierung in Kubernetes-Clustern erforderlich.
- Laden Sie das DIRCTL CLI-Paket .zip für Windows herunter.
- Extrahieren Sie den Inhalt in ein bevorzugtes Verzeichnis auf Ihrem lokalen Computer.
- Öffnen Sie ein Terminal unter Windows.
- Navigieren Sie zum extrahierten DIRCTL-Verzeichnis.
- Verwenden Sie den Befehl
<path-to-dirctl>cd, um in den Ordner zu wechseln. - Führen Sie Befehle mit
./DIRCTL''' aus.
Linux setup for DIRCTL CLI
- Laden Sie die kubectl CLI für Ihre Linux-Distribution herunter, und installieren Sie sie.
- Platzieren Sie die kubeconfig-Datei für die Authentifizierung bei Kubernetes im Kube-Standardordner:
~/.kube/. - Kopieren Sie die generierte kubeconfig-Datei in das benutzerspezifische Verzeichnis. Stellen Sie sicher, dass die Datei config heißt:
mkdir -p ~/.kube cp /path/to/your/kubeconfig ~/.kube/configHinweis
Diese Konfigurationsdatei ist für die DIRCTL-Authentifizierung in Kubernetes-Clustern erforderlich.
- Laden Sie das DIRCTL CLI-Paket für Windows oder Linux herunter.
- Öffnen Sie ein Terminal, und navigieren Sie zum VERZEICHNIS DIRCTL:
cd /your/target/directory/DIRCTL - Führen Sie Befehle mit aus:
./DIRCTL.
DIRCTL-Befehle
DIRCTL-Hilfe: Der Befehl Hilfe bietet eine umfassende Übersicht über alle verfügbaren Befehle und Funktionen im DIRCTL-Tool. Es stellt sicher, dass Sie das Tool effektiv verwenden können, indem Sie Anleitungen und Kontext für Ihre Datenintegrationsaufgaben bereitstellen.
DIRCTL Neu registrieren:
./DIRCTL re-register –registration-key <re-registration-key-value>Verwenden Sie den Befehl Neu registrieren, um eine vorhandene Datenintegrationslaufzeitressource erneut zu registrieren, wenn sie für längere Zeit inaktiv ist, indem Sie einen neuen Registrierungsschlüssel verwenden.DIRCTL Delete:
./DIRCTL deleteWenn Sie die Registrierung einer Datenintegrationslaufzeit im System aufheben und alle zugehörigen Kubernetes-Anwendungspods freigeben möchten, bietet der Befehl Löschen eine optimierte Lösung. Dieser Befehl entfernt den DIR vollständig aus dem SQL Server Data Quality Services (DQS), wodurch sichergestellt wird, dass keine Reste der Runtime oder der zugehörigen Anwendungspods verbleiben. Der Befehl verarbeitet auch die Beendigung aller ausgeführten Kubernetes-Pods, die der DIR-Anwendung zugeordnet sind, und gibt Ressourcen innerhalb des Systems frei.DIRCTL-Upgrade:
./DIRCTL upgrade –v <image version>Mit dem Befehl Upgrade können Sie die Version einer Datenintegrationslaufzeit nahtlos auf die neueste verfügbare Version aktualisieren, die vom Benutzer angegeben wurde. Dieser Prozess stellt sicher, dass die Datenintegrationslaufzeit mit den aktuellsten Features, Verbesserungen und Sicherheitspatches arbeitet und die Kompatibilität und Effizienz innerhalb des Systems aufrechterhalten bleibt.DIRCTL Beschreiben:
./DIRCTL describeDer Befehl Describe bietet detaillierte Einblicke in die status und die Leistung der ausgeführten DIR- und DIRCTL-Anwendungen. Es überprüft die Integrität von Anwendungspods und stellt sicher, dass Probleme oder Anomalien sofort identifiziert werden. Durch die Bereitstellung von Einblicken in die Laufzeitumgebung unterstützt diese Funktion die Problembehandlung und proaktive Systemwartung.DIRCTL-Protokoll:
./DIRCTL log download –d <relative-destination-folder-path>Verwenden Sie den Befehl Protokoll, um Protokolle aller aktiven Datenintegration Runtime-Anwendungspods in einen angegebenen Zielordnerpfad herunterzuladen. Diese Funktionalität ist besonders wichtig für Das Debuggen, die Leistungsüberwachung oder Überwachungsaktivitäten, da sie sicherstellt, dass Sie Zugriff auf detaillierte Laufzeitdatensätze haben. Durch die Aufbewahrung umfassender Protokolle können Sie Muster, Anomalien und potenzielle Probleme effektiv identifizieren und zu einem wichtigen Tool für die Systemwartung und -optimierung machen.DIRCTL-Konfiguration:
./DIRCTL config auto-update-enable <true/false>Aktualisieren Sie die Konfiguration für auto-update-enable auf false oder true.